  208. So we'll start with the verse in 2 Corinthians chapter 6 verse 10.

    2 Corinthians 6:10

  209. There's just this little phrase here

  210. that kind of frames what I'm talking about

  211. and then it gets elaborated more in 2 Corinthians chapter 8.

    2 Corinthians 8 chapter mention

  212. 2 Corinthians 6.10 he says,

  213. there's this phrase in there where he says,

  214. we are poor yet making many rich.

  215. We're poor yet making many rich.

  216. Love that phrase.

  217. And then he elaborates on it in 2 Corinthians chapter 8.

    2 Corinthians 8 chapter mention

  218. If you're in there you can move to chapter 8 verse 1.

  219. 2 Corinthians chapter 8 verse 1 says,

    2 Corinthians 8:1

  220. We want you to know brothers about the grace of God

  221. that has been given among the churches of Macedonia.

  222. For in a severe test of affliction their abundance of joy

  223. and their extreme poverty have overflowed in a wealth of generosity on their part.

  224. For they gave according to their means,

  225. as I can testify,

  226. and beyond their means of their own accord,

  227. begging us earnestly for the favor of taking part in the relief of the saints.

  228. Okay?

  229. And this not as we expected,

  230. but they gave themselves first to the Lord

  231. and then by the will of God to us.

  232. Accordingly we urge Titus that as he had started,

  233. so he should complete among you this act of grace.

  234. But as you excel in everything,

  235. in faith and speech and knowledge and all earnestness,

  236. and in our love for you,

  237. see that you excel in this act of grace also.

  238. So he's talking about this monetary gift they're giving.

  239. These guys were giving above and beyond their means,

  240. and they didn't have a lot,

  241. and yet they were begging earnestly for the favor of taking part in this relief.

  242. Okay?

  243. So then in verse 8 he says,

  244. I say this not as a command,

  245. to see that you excel in this act of grace also,

  246. I say this not as a command,

  247. but to prove by the earnestness of others

  248. that your love also is genuine.

  249. Then in verse 9 he says,

  250. and this is the key verse here,

  251. For you know the grace of our Lord Jesus Christ,

  252. that though he was rich,

  253. yet for your sake he became poor,

  254. so that you by his poverty might become rich.

  255. Okay?

  256. So he's talking about money there,

  257. but then when he talks about the motive for doing that,

  258. he speaks of how Jesus became poor

  259. so that others could become rich.

  260. And he's not talking about money there.

  261. He's not talking about Jesus had a lot of money,

  262. and then he decided to become poor,

  263. and he gave us a lot of money.

  264. Like, that's not what he's saying there.

  265. He's saying, no, this is bigger.

  266. And the specific of giving money,

  267. he then goes bigger and says,

  268. this is what Jesus modeled in a much bigger way.

  269. That this is a picture of the grace of God.

  270. That though Jesus was rich,

  271. yet for your sake he became poor,

  272. so that you by his poverty might become rich.

  273. Okay?

  274. So,

  275. do you do this to other people?

  276. Do you ever become poor so that others become rich?

  277. And I'm not talking about even monetarily,

  278. although you could.

  279. There are things sometimes that we have

  280. that we give up to make other people have more.

  281. Right?

  282. And that's,

  283. Jesus modeled that better than anybody else.

  284. Okay?
